This book is designed for parents and educators as a tool to help children learn the alphabet and develop literacy skills for children ages 3 to 8. The movement exercises are both fun and educational. The exercises utilize whole child development theory related to the work of Piaget: Children learn best when they are active. In all four books in The Literacy on the Move Series, they learn new words as they dance them. Each book has a companion coloring/activity book to reinforce the learning experience.
